Understanding Bi-Fold Doors
Before diving into the repair process, it's important to understand the components of a bi-fold door. Bi-fold doors consist of multiple panels that fold together, enabling them to slide along a track. The main parts include:
Panels: These are the specific sections of the door that fold and slide.Track: The horizontal or vertical course along which the panels move.Rollers: Small wheels attached to the top and bottom of each panel, enabling them to slide efficiently.Hinges: Connect the panels to each other and to the frame.Handles: Used to open and close the doors.Adjustment Screws: Allow for fine-tuning the positioning of the panels.Typical Issues and DIY Fixes
Sticking Doors
Cause: Dust, dirt, or particles in the track can trigger the doors to stick.Service: Clean the track with a vacuum or a soft brush. Use a silicone lube to the rollers to make sure smooth motion.
Misaligned Panels
Trigger: Over time, the panels can end up being misaligned due to use and tear or improper setup.Service: Adjust the positioning screws located at the top and bottom of the panels. Turn the screws clockwise to raise the panel and counterclockwise to decrease it.
Broken Rollers
Cause: Rollers can use out or break, causing the doors to jam or not slide at all.Service: Replace the damaged rollers with new ones. Make sure the brand-new rollers are the same size and type as the old ones.
Loose Hinges
Cause: Hinges can become loose over time, leading to unsteady panels.Service: Tighten the hinge screws. If the screws are removed, utilize longer screws or fill the holes with wood filler before reinserting the screws.
Damaged Panels
Cause: Panels can end up being harmed due to impact or wear.Service: For minor damage, you can utilize wood filler or touch-up paint. For substantial damage, consider replacing the whole panel.When to Call a Professional

Q: How much does bi-fold door repair expense?A: The expense of bi-fold door repair can differ depending upon the degree of the damage and the parts that need to be replaced. Simple repairs, such as cleaning the track or changing the alignment, may cost around ₤ 50 to ₤ 100. More complex repairs, such as replacing rollers or panels, can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 300 or more.
Q: Can I repair a bi-fold door myself?A: Many minor issues can be attended to with DIY services, such as cleaning up the track or adjusting the positioning. However, for more intricate repairs, it's finest to seek advice from a professional to make sure the task is done correctly and securely.
Q: How long does bi-fold door repair take?A: Simple repairs can be finished in a couple of hours, while more complicated repairs might take a complete day or longer. The period will depend on the extent of the damage and the accessibility of replacement parts.
Q: What should I look for in a bi-fold door repair service?A: Look for a service that has experience with bi-fold doors, favorable evaluations from previous customers, and a clear communication procedure. Guarantee they use a service warranty on their work and are licensed and insured.
Q: Can I prevent bi-fold door concerns?A: Regular upkeep can help avoid lots of common concerns. Clean the track and rollers frequently, lube the moving parts, and inspect the alignment periodically. Attend to any small issues immediately to prevent them from ending up being more major.
